摘要:本文通过探究polo plus参数的性能优化方法,介绍了如何提高其性能。本文共分为四个方面,探究参数调优、缓存优化、负载均衡以及网络安全等方面的性能优化方法。本文旨在提供给读者更加深入了解polo plus性能优化方法的指南。
一、参数调优
1、调整JVM参数:JVM参数可以通过-Xmx、-Xms等参数值来进行调整。适当的增加堆内存可以提高程序运行效率。此外,调整-Xss的值也可以优化线程栈的消耗。
2、使用G1 GC:G1垃圾收集器相比较于CMS垃圾收集器,优化了内存空间的利用率,避免了Full GC的频繁出现。同时,G1 GC对于堆空间的管理也更加精细。
3、选择合适的线程池:在使用polo plus时,线程池的选择非常重要。如果线程池不适用,会导致线程阻塞、锁竞争等问题。需要根据业务场景和服务器容量等条件选择适合的线程池。
二、缓存优化
1、使用本地缓存:使用本地缓存可以减轻网络带宽、远程连接等压力,提高数据访问速度。本地缓存可以采用guava、EHCache等框架实现。
2、使用分布式缓存:使用分布式缓存可以实现数据共享和负载均衡。polo plus适合使用Redis或Memcache等分布式缓存框架。
3、缓存更新策略:在进行缓存操作时需要注意缓存更新策略。使用缓存清除机制来更新缓存,可以防止缓存雪崩等问题的发生。
三、负载均衡
1、使用负载均衡器:使用负载均衡器可以平衡服务器压力,提高系统的稳定性和可用性。polo plus可以使用Nginx、LVS等负载均衡器。
2、集群部署:通过集群部署可以提高系统的性能和可伸缩性。集群部署可以将流量分摊到多台服务器上,避免单台服务器压力过载。
3、云端部署:使用云端来部署polo plus可以降低运维成本并且应对突发流量。云端多余的服务器可以实现自动化伸缩和低成本部署。
四、网络安全
1、防火墙:安装防火墙可以减少来自外网的攻击和恶意流量,提高服务器安全性。
2、HTTPS协议:使用HTTPS协议可以提高请求数的保密性和完整性,防止信息被篡改或者窃取。
3、身份认证:对于敏感操作需要进行用户身份认证,防止恶意用户进行非法操作和带来损失。
五、总结
本文介绍了探究polo plus参数的性能优化方法。通过调整JVM参数、使用缓存优化、负载均衡、网络安全等方面的优化方法,可以提高polo plus的性能。此外,本文还提出一些适合于polo plus的性能优化建议,可以参考实际业务场景进行调整。